About this property
Fort Bazaar
Luxury hotel near Unawatuna Beach
At Fort Bazaar, you can look forward to a poolside bar, a terrace and a garden. For some rest and relaxation, visit the steam room, and indulge in a body wrap, a massage or a facial. The on-site restaurant, Church Street Social, offers breakfast, lunch, dinner and children's meals. Stay connected with free in-room WiFi, and guests can find other amenities, such as a library and laundry facilities.

Awards and affiliations
Eco-certified property
This property participates in Travelife – a program that measures the property's impact on one or more of the following: environment, community, cultural-heritage, the local economy.
